How they compare

Israel currently reports 196 t against 168 t in Belize, a difference of 28 t.

That makes Israel's figure about 1.2 times Belize's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 12 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Belize ahead.

Belize ranks 33rd and Israel ranks 32nd of 72 countries.

Belize has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
